 Session One - Cohort 

Practical creativity &

early opportunities 

Laying foundations of creative thinking, you will learn how to empathise with your customers, understanding how they interact with your offering and what problems they need solutions for.

 

Research and user interview skills will help you understand where more can be delivered to your customers. 

 Session Two - Cohort 

 Specific ideas to test

and grow

Utilising data and insights captured through some light research, this session is where the ideation magic happens. 

 

Working through the design thinking process, we'll use creative thinking exercises to generate potential solutions, whilst building skills that are useful in all problem-solving situations.

 Session Three - 1-1

Rapid experimentation and

your tailored plan

We'll refine and bring your solutions to life through experimentation - seeking to trial ideas that drive results and learning cheaply, quickly and effectively. 

You will leave the session with a clear plan to drive data informing ongoing decision making, whilst launching ideas that meet the needs of the market.

What is the time commitment and format of the course?

  • Two participants from each organisation will attend the first two sessions, with the third extended up to six team members which aids the experimentation. 

  • The course is an online programme including three workshops. Sessions one and two are held together with the extended cohort. Session three is a focused session with a facilitator and your wider team.
